#pragma once
#if defined(PERFETTO_CATEGORIES)
# error "PERFETTO_CATEGORIES is already defined. Please include \"" __FILE__ "\" before including any timemory files"
#endif
#if !defined(TIMEMORY_USE_PERFETTO)
# include <perfetto.h>
# define PERFETTO_CATEGORIES \
perfetto::Category("host").SetDescription("Host-side function tracing"), \
perfetto::Category("device").SetDescription("Device-side function tracing"), \
perfetto::Category("host-critical-trace") \
.SetDescription("Host-side critical traces"), \
perfetto::Category("device-critical-trace") \
.SetDescription("Device-side critical traces")
#else
# define PERFETTO_CATEGORIES \
perfetto::Category("host").SetDescription("Host-side function tracing"), \
perfetto::Category("device").SetDescription("Device-side function tracing"), \
perfetto::Category("host-critical-trace") \
.SetDescription("Host-side critical traces"), \
perfetto::Category("device-critical-trace") \
.SetDescription("Device-side critical traces"), \
perfetto::Category("timemory") \
.SetDescription("Events from the timemory API")
# define TIMEMORY_PERFETTO_CATEGORIES PERFETTO_CATEGORIES
#endif
#if !defined(TIMEMORY_USE_PERFETTO)
PERFETTO_DEFINE_CATEGORIES(PERFETTO_CATEGORIES);
#endif
#if defined(CUSTOM_DATA_SOURCE)
class CustomDataSource : public perfetto::DataSource<CustomDataSource>
{
public:
void OnSetup(const SetupArgs&) override
{
// Use this callback to apply any custom configuration to your data source
// based on the TraceConfig in SetupArgs.
PRINT_HERE("%s", "setup");
}
void OnStart(const StartArgs&) override
{
// This notification can be used to initialize the GPU driver, enable
// counters, etc. StartArgs will contains the DataSourceDescriptor,
// which can be extended.
PRINT_HERE("%s", "start");
}
void OnStop(const StopArgs&) override
{
// Undo any initialization done in OnStart.
PRINT_HERE("%s", "stop");
}
// Data sources can also have per-instance state.
int my_custom_state = 0;
};
PERFETTO_DECLARE_DATA_SOURCE_STATIC_MEMBERS(CustomDataSource);
#endif
